Statistics show that a significant percentage of well pump failures are due to electrical issues, sediment buildup, or worn-out components. Addressing these problems promptly can prevent water outages and reduce repair costs. On average, professional well pump repairs take between a few hours to a full day, depending on the complexity of the issue and accessibility of the pump location.

The Well Pump Repair Process

The repair process begins with a thorough inspection to identify the root cause of the malfunction. Common procedures include testing electrical connections, cleaning or replacing filters, and repairing or replacing faulty parts. Once repairs are completed, the system is tested to ensure proper operation and water flow. Proper diagnosis and repair techniques are crucial for long-term system reliability.
